Massive amounts of tissue factor induce fibrinogenolysis without tissue hypoperfusion in rats.
2013
ABSTRACTTrauma-induced tissue factor (TF) release into the systemic circulation is considered to play an important role in the development of disseminated intravascular coagulation (DIC) immediately after severe trauma.
